About (5R)-N-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]-3,3,11-trimethyl-1,8,12-triazatricyclo[7.3.0.02,6]dodeca-2(6),7,9,11-tetraene-5-carboxamide

(5R)-N-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]-3,3,11-trimethyl-1,8,12-triazatricyclo[7.3.0.02,6]dodeca-2(6),7,9,11-tetraene-5-carboxamide (PubChem CID 164600306) has the molecular formula C20H19ClN8O and a molecular weight of 422.88 g/mol. Its IUPAC name is (5R)-N-[5-chloro-6-(triazol-2-yl)-3-pyridinyl]-3,3,11-trimethyl-1,8,12-triazatricyclo[7.3.0.02,6]dodeca-2(6),7,9,11-tetraene-5-carboxamide.
